The Rules of Parking in Glasgow After 6pm

Can you park in Glasgow after 6pm?
Parking in Glasgow can be a bit of a challenge, especially if you’re not familiar with the rules and regulations. One of the most common questions people ask is whether or not they can park in Glasgow after 6pm. The answer is yes, but there are some important things you need to know.

First and foremost, it’s important to understand that parking restrictions in Glasgow vary depending on the area you’re in. Some areas have strict parking regulations that apply 24/7, while others have more relaxed rules after a certain time. It’s always a good idea to check the signs in the area you’re parking in to make sure you’re not breaking any rules.

In general, however, parking in Glasgow after 6pm is allowed in most areas. This means that you can park on the street or in a car park without having to worry about getting a ticket. However, there are some exceptions to this rule.

For example, some areas in Glasgow have designated loading bays that are only available for use during certain hours. These loading bays are typically used by delivery trucks and other commercial vehicles, and they may be off-limits to regular drivers after a certain time. Again, it’s important to check the signs in the area you’re parking in to make sure you’re not breaking any rules.

Tips for Avoiding Parking Tickets in Glasgow After 6pm

Glasgow is a bustling city with a vibrant nightlife, and many people find themselves driving into the city center to enjoy an evening out. However, parking in Glasgow can be a challenge, and the last thing you want is to return to your car to find a parking ticket waiting for you. In this article, we’ll explore whether you can park in Glasgow after 6pm and provide some tips for avoiding parking tickets in the city.

Firstly, it’s important to note that parking restrictions in Glasgow vary depending on the area. Some areas have restrictions in place until 10pm, while others have no restrictions at all after 6pm. It’s always a good idea to check the signs in the area where you plan to park to ensure that you’re not parking in a restricted zone.

If you’re unsure about the parking restrictions in a particular area, you can use the Glasgow City Council’s online parking map to check. The map shows all the parking zones in the city and provides information on the restrictions in each zone. You can also use the map to find car parks in the city center, which can be a more convenient option if you’re planning to stay out late.

Another tip for avoiding parking tickets in Glasgow after 6pm is to use a parking app. There are several parking apps available that allow you to pay for parking using your smartphone. This can be a convenient option if you’re out and about and don’t have any change for the parking meter. Some apps also send you reminders when your parking is about to expire, which can help you avoid overstaying and getting a ticket.

If you do receive a parking ticket in Glasgow, it’s important to know your rights. You have 28 days to pay the fine or appeal the ticket. If you choose to appeal, you’ll need to provide evidence to support your case. This could include photos of the parking signs in the area or a copy of your parking ticket if you paid for parking but still received a ticket.

It’s also worth noting that parking enforcement in Glasgow is carried out by private companies rather than the council. This means that the fines you receive may be higher than those issued by the council. However, private companies are required to follow certain rules when issuing parking tickets, and you can appeal a ticket if you believe it has been issued unfairly.
